A Few More Surprises is an entertaining collection of compositions for recorder and piano, produced in memory of the esteemed composer, pianist and academic, Peter Dickinson.

The compilation was assembled by recorder player John Turner, a close friend of Dickinson, both tireless promoters of contemporary classical music. Turner is accompanied by pianist Stephen Bettaney, who provides sensitive yet powerful playing throughout. Renowned soprano Lesley-Jane Rogers features on selected pieces.
